Opis firmy:

Philip Morris International Inc. działa jako firma tytoniowa pracująca nad dostarczeniem wolnego od dymu portfolio na przyszłość i ewolucji długoterminowej, aby obejmować produkty poza sektorem tytoniu i nikotyny. Portfolio produktów firmy składa się przede wszystkim z papierosów i produktów bez dymu, w tym produktów z noszenia ciepła, oparów i doustnych nikotyny, które są sprzedawane na rynkach poza Stanami Zjednoczonymi. Firma oferuje produkty bez dymu pod Heets, Creations Creations, Heets Dimensions, Heets Marlboro, Heets From Marlboro Dimensions, Marlboro Heatsticks, Parlament Heatsticks i Terea Brands, a także marki KT & G-licented, Fiit i Miix. Sprzedaje również swoje produkty pod markami Marlboro, Parlamentu, Bond Street, Chesterfield, L&M, Lark i Philip Morris. Ponadto firma posiada różne marki papierosów, takie jak DJI Sam Soe, Sampoerna A i Sampoerna U w Indonezji; oraz Fortune i Jackpot na Filipinach. Firma sprzedaje swoje produkty bez dymu na 71 rynkach. Philip Morris International Inc. został zarejestrowany w 1987 roku i ma siedzibę w Nowym Jorku w Nowym Jorku.

Philip Morris: A Bold Pivot That Worked Philip Morris has successfully pivoted from cigarettes to non-combustible products, with IQOS leading the charge, achieving significant market share and revenue milestones. IQOS, PM's heat-not-burn brand, has outpaced traditional cigarette sales, particularly in Japan, and contributed $11B to PM's $15B smoke-free revenues in 2024. PM's acquisition of Swedish Match and its Zyn brand has bolstered its position in the oral nicotine market, adding $2B in sales and high margins in the critical US market. seekingalpha.com 2025-05-08 01:02:17 Czytaj oryginał (ang.)
